Output e8cc16f723ef96f694f4e5d6b4cdb13e88f11955f57aa4d29f48d92aa9665e32: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86c56f88a5a19cc6cddc1d80ad42350178a73d6 OP_EQUAL
address
3MRMfZB3e7pivEQhDeFZ3AvEb8A9sbaAoa
transaction
e8cc16f723ef96f694f4e5d6b4cdb13e88f11955f57aa4d29f48d92aa9665e32
spent
true